What is FlexWATCH

TM

?

The FlexWATCH

TM

server

is the Network Video Server, which transmits digital images captured by

Analog CCD camera over the Internet. So users can view real-time live images over the Internet at

anytime and anywhere using the standard web browser such as MS Internet Explorer or Netscape

Communicator. There is no need other specific software to view real-time live images over the

Internet. The FlexWATCH

TM

server

is state-of-the art device and leads new generation of monitoring

and security solution.

2.1

Key Function of FlexWATCH

TM

Self contained stable system

Built-in Web server, Real time operation system and hardware video compression engines
are included. No PC required to transmits real time video over the TCP/IP network.

High performance of video transmission

30fps (NTSC)/25FPS(PAL) per each channel and 120fps (NTSC)/100fps(PAL) for 4
cameras at 5kbps image size.
Channel based user authentication
Channel based multi user level protection for camera control, PTZ control, Alarm
output and Audio control.

2400 frames Pre/Post video alarm buffer

2400 frames pre/post alarm buffer to store event triggered video in the internal
memory.

Built-in Motion detection and time stamp

Built-in motion detection per each camera with up to 144 block of motion area to
filter out unnecessary motion detection area. Optional time stamp on the video.
